KATHMANDU, NEPAL-APRIL 20 : A Nepalese tourist policeman looks out the window of a packed shuttle bus heading to the airport in Kathmandu April 20, 2006 during an 18 hour curfew. During the 18 hour curfew, protesters and armed police clash during riots that killed 3 people today and injured many as protests against the rule of King Gyanedra in Kathmandu. The King of Nepal has imposed a strict curfew for Thursday in order to stop a large protest planned. Nepal's opposition groups are calling for a restoration of democracy from the royalist regime and vow to continue their fight for a new constitution.
